The 2012 MS150 Bike Tour

The 2012 Eastern North Carolina Multiple Sclerosis Society 
MS150 Cycling Tour
Rider Number 321 Returns

This year represented my fifteenth consecutive year participating in this event.

Saturday was a good ride.  We rode across the Neuse river and headed up toward Aurora NC then circled back and crossed the Neuse river upstream from New Bern and joined NC Route 55 and headed back into town.  Our route took us over to Glenburnie Drive and across US70 and US17 and back into town, 'the-back-way' around Tryon's Place to Union Point Park and the convention center the start/end of the ride.  Between US70 and NC17 we had a very brief but intense rain shower which was very welcome given it was so near the end of a long hot day.

Sunday dawned overcase and threatening. The folks in charge of the ride had a direct line to the National Weather Service and they assured us that we may not get any rain at all but only gray skies that day.  The forecast was right on target. And I only saw a short period of sunshine the entire ride.  Sunday's ride took us again over the Neuse River Bridge and straight out NC-55 almost all the way to Oriental NC.  We actually crossed NC 306 (the road between the Minnesott Beach and Aurora ferrys). We turned left off NC55 before reaching Oriental and rode north and stopped at the Harbor Club at River Dunes for lunch.  Then it was on through downtown Oriental NC.  From Oriental we biked over to Arapahoe.  From there it was back roads until we reached NC55 again just six miles from New Bern.  We crossed back over the NC55/US17 Neuse River Bridge then the Trent River Bridge which put us right back at our starting point in Union Point Park New Bern NC.
